PSAC set to begin a season of events
The Point Shirley Athletic Club (PSAC) is ready to launch the events on their 2009 schedule with Friday’s annual Seaside Striders Road Race serving as the traditional kickoff.
The PSAC events attract residents from Winthrop and surrounding communities. The organization donates proceeds from their activities to local organizations. The mission of the PSAC is to promote health and fitness in Winthrop’s youth through running and other endurance sports.
The PSAC deserves our support. Art Gray, PSAC vice president, invites people to come on down to Miller Field Friday night and support the runners and enjoy a fun-filled event with the group.
A nice gesture by Bea Lupis
We welcome the opportunity to say thank you, on behalf of Winthrop Fire Chief Paul Flanagan, to Mrs. Bea Lupis and members of her family on their donation to the department for several new windows at the fire station.
The windows have been dedicated by the family in memory of Salvatore Lupis, their husband and father.
